sqlite3中如何存放数组
                    
                    
                1 回答
                            MMTTMM
                            
                                
                            
                        
                        
                                                
                    TA贡献1869条经验 获得超4个赞
代码如下:
CString temp[20];
int i;
str="SELECT * FROM TABLENAME";
sql = (char *)(LPCTSTR)str;
rc=sqlite3_prepare(db,sql,(int)strlen(sql),&stmt,&tail);
rc=sqlite3_step(stmt);
ncolumn=sqlite3_column_count(stmt);
while(rc==SQLITE_ROW)
{
str.Format("%s",sqlite3_column_text(stmt,2)); //sqlite3_column_text(x,y)第二个参数y为列
temp[i++] = str;
rc=sqlite3_step(stmt);
}
- 1 回答
 - 0 关注
 - 2790 浏览
 
添加回答
举报
0/150
	提交
		取消
	